The 2014 Heineken Open was a tennis tournament played on outdoor hard courts. It was the 39th edition of the Heineken Open, and was part of the ATP World Tour 250 series of the 2014 ATP World Tour. It took place at the ASB Tennis Centre in Auckland, New Zealand, from 6 January to 11 January 2014. Third-seeded John Isner won the singles title.

Finals
editSingles
editJohn Isner defeated
Lu Yen-hsun, 7–6(7–4), 7–6(9–7)
Doubles
editJulian Knowle /
Marcelo Melo defeated
Alexander Peya /
Bruno Soares, 4–6, 6–3, [10–5]
